I leased a Camry in April. Just a bit of info. Toyota "residualizes" the options differently than just about everyone else. They use a different residual factor for the options than for the base car. Not a big deal but makes the lease calculation more complicated if you're trying to figure it out yourself from the standard formula.

I found that out yesterday after I called a dealer a liar. He told me that the residual was off the base MSRP and not the sticker MSRP with the destination included. Problem was that I looked on Edmunds, MSN, leasing guide, and called the 3 other area dealers and they all said that the dealer was wrong. Turns out he wasn't but he was still a liar about MANY other things so it made it easier to walk.
 
Why the hell does Toyota do it this way? Essentially you pay a lot more than you would with other cars.

Hey crandleman. I have not seen Toyota's specific lease money factor for the 2006 Camry in your area, but in every area of the country that I have seen it for Toyota Financial Services' buy rate lease money factor is .00190. Its 36 month, 12,000 miles per residual value for the '06 Camry is currently 56%.
